Is it OK to make your dog throw up?

You should never induce vomiting if your dog swallowed a toxic substance and is already showing signs of illness. This suggests that the poison is already actively circulating through his system. When your dog has already vomited, don’t try and make them vomit some more.

What should I do if my dog ate a sharp object?

If you’ve seen or suspect that your dog has eaten a sharp object like wood, don’t try to induce vomiting. Although this can work for some foreign objects, items that are jagged or pointed can cause more damage coming back up if the dog vomits.

What happens if your dog eats a bottle top?

Even if your dog shows these symptoms only after eating something small like a plastic wrapper or a bottle top, it is a medical emergency. If the plastic object is sharp, it can damage his insides and his digestive system as it moves along.

When do you Know Your dog ate plastic?

You may not know that your dog ate plastic until he passes a small object in his stool, is unable to eat, and/or starts throwing up. This often indicates an intestinal blockage. Depending on the size and type of plastic object that your dog ate, the situation may or may not be urgent.

What to do if your dog is vomiting and not eating?

But if your dog is vomiting and not eating, you should check with your vet to rule out serious conditions. The treatment for a dog’s vomiting may differ depending on the severity and cause of the condition.

What happens when a dog eats a rock?

If the rock is posing a problem for him, he may vomit or attempt to vomit in order to expel it. Additionally, if the rock is blocking an area of his intestines, then your dog may end up vomiting any food or water that he eats or drinks following his eating of the rock.

How to Induce Vomiting in a Dog. If you’ve determined that the best course of action is to make your dog throw up, there is only one safe way to do it: hydrogen peroxide. A 3% hydrogen peroxide solution, something every dog owner should keep on hand, is the most effective and safest way to induce vomiting in dogs.

How do you make a dog throw up after eating plastic?

Inducing vomiting: If your dog just consumed the plastic and the vet is not afraid of potential injury, they may induce vomiting. Your vet will do this by giving your dog an injection that makes them nauseous, and monitoring your pup as they vomit.

Can you make a dog throw up with your finger?

Gagging pets, or sticking a finger or an object down their throats will not make them vomit because pets don’t have the same gag reflex as humans do. This method could actually cause trauma to the pet’s throat or could lead to the pet biting someone out of discomfort or fear.
